This role is responsible for specialist payroll support in the delivery of the UK and Crown Dependency payrolls. The role manages critical payroll activity to ensure the accurate and timely delivery of the monthly payroll, such as running the gross to net calculations, providing input to change projects both business and government led, and administering legislative documentation such as P60 and P11D. The role provides effective management of escalations for the tier 2 payroll team, offering guidance and support through to resolution.
